#06d345 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06d345 is composed of 2.4% red, 82.7%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.3%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 138.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 42.5%. #06d345 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cff8a with #00a700.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

● #06d345 color description : Strong cyan - lime green.
#06d345 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#06d345 has RGB values of R:6, G:211,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 447301.
